Resource Usage

Hello,
Is there a way to track if any people in resources go above 100%

RE: Resource Usage

Hi Chris

Thanks for your question. The most direct way to see if your resources are over allocated is to switch to the Resource view (View > Resource Sheet)

Overallocated resources will be highlighted in red.

Hope this helps - let us know if you have any further questions.

Ms project tip:

Enter a Date

You can enter today's date (or tomorrow's date) in a date field, by simply typing in the word 'today'or 'tomorrow') and Project will insert the date for you.
